Комментарии 5
Спасибо за статью. Четко, по делу и красиво.
В данном конкретном примере вообще непонятно зачем "маршрутизатор" вынесен в отдельный namespace. Оно же замечательно влезает прямо туда, же, где и бридж
А можно разъяснение "зачем", пожалуйста? В смысле, какую проблему решаем и как при применять.
Заменим клиентские ns10-30 на виртуальные машины. Имеем упрощенную схему маршрутизации трафика между группами виртуальных машин на одном гипервизоре с помощью vlan. Машины в рамках одного vlan могут общаться друг с другом, общение в рамках разных vlan можно ограничивать на маршрутизаторе. Схема с рутером в отдельном namespace используется, например, в openstack
Зарегистрируйтесь на Хабре, чтобы оставить комментарий
Делаем «router-on-a-stick» в linux namespaces